    Well, here we are: the last free game from Epic in 2023. It's been
    quite a ride. Will we keep getting free games in 2024? In the
    near-term, definitely yes. But it feels like Epic is scaling down
    their free-games program (and, unlike previous years, they haven't
    made a definitive statement saying about how it will continue through
    2024). So grab the freebies when you can, because you may never get a
    chance to do so in the future.

    Anyway, today we get:


    * Ghostrunner
    https://store.epicgames.com/en-US/p/ghostrunner
        I mean, not the worst game they could have ended
        the year on (I think "Saints Row" would have been
        a better choice, if only because Ghostrunner has
        frequently hit the 'free give-away' list on other
        services). It's a pretty game and who doesn't want
        to be a "cyber-ninja"? Some of the platforming
        can be aggravatingly difficult at times, but then
        you get to stylish slice people up with a big sword,
        so it all evens out in the end. Great? No. Good?
        Sure... and definitely worth the price of admission.


    And that's it for this year's Epic give-aways. You have 24 hours to
    claim this one before it's gone!

    Free games. Free games never ending. An incomprehensible large library
    of games, the doom of every PC gamer. This is the fate that awaits
    you. Welcome to Epic games.



    * Ghostrunner
    https://store.epicgames.com/en-US/p/ghostrunner
    First, the obvious: yes, this is another duplicate.
    Epic offered it as a freebie back in December 2023.
    But hey, that's not so bad. There were so many games
    being tossed out back then that maybe you missed it,
    so here's another chance. "Ghostrunner" is a stylish
    first-person hack-n-slasher, although it's as much
    about the platforming as it is the combat. Think of
    it as a bastard love-child of a Souls-like and
    Mirror's Edge. It's a weird combo and imperfectly
    realized, but fun and stylish. Who doesn't want
    to play a coked-out cyber-ninja murdering anything
    that wanders in his path?


    Tick-tock, goes the clock. Free for seven days, then you gotta pays.
    Don't wait, game's great.
